The fixed point theorem for disks was first proved by Brouwer around 1910, quite early in the history of topology. Brouwer in fact proved the corresponding result for D^n, and we shall obtain this generalization in Corollary 2.15 using homology groups in place of first homotopy groups. One could also use the higher homotopy groups. Brouwer's original proof used neither homology nor homotopy groups, which had not been "invented" at the time. [Hatcher, Algebraic Topology, p32, 쌍따옴표는 내가 추가함]

 

In section 2.2 we used homology to distinguish different homotopy classes of maps from S^n -> S^n via the notion of degree. We will show here that cup product can be used to do something similar for maps S^{2n-1} -> S^n. Originally this was done by Hopf using more geometric constructions, before the "invention" of cohomology and cup groducts. [Hatcher, Algebraic Topology, p427, 쌍따옴표는 내가 추가함]
